Rum Punch Basics

rum punch.

To create a perfect balance of sweet and sour in Jamaican rum punch, it's important to follow the formula of 1 part sour, 2 parts sweet, and 3 parts strong.

Start by adding 1 part lime juice for the sour component and 2 parts fruit juice and grenadine for the sweet component and 3 parts rum for the strong. Adjust the ratio to your preference, but remember that the rum should be the dominant flavor as the strong component.

Here is why this is the best rum punch cocktail recipe:

  • This drink dilutes very well in ice. To help the dilution process along, do not be afraid to shake up to 30 seconds before pouring the cocktail into your glass.
  • You can easily turn this drink into a blended cocktail. Instead of shaking in a cocktail shaker, add that ice and drink mix to a blender and blend to your preferred texture.
  • To really impress, squeeze all the juices fresh. The flavor is ten times better.
  • Remove the rum and replace it with more pineapple and orange juice for a kid-friendly drink!

Ingredient notes:

Rum - The quality and type of rum used play a significant role in the overall taste of the cocktail. Light rums tend to be more subtle and sweet, while dark rums have a fuller, richer taste with notes of caramel and molasses. 

Pineapple Juice - The acidity in the pineapple juice works to balance out the sweetness from the fruit juices and grenadine syrup, while the sweetness from the juice helps to mellow out the harshness of the rum

Lime Juice - use fresh lime juice instead of bottled juice to add a zesty freshness to the drink, which is nicely balanced by the sweetness of the sugar and the tanginess of the pineapple juice. 

Nutmeg - adds a hint of warm spice to the cocktail, making it both refreshing and flavorful. This is an optional ingredient but I recommend you trying it at least once to see if you will like it!

How to make Jamaican Rum Punch Recipe

  1. Measure out your ingredients and add them all into a cocktail drink shaker.
    cocktial juice being poured into the cocktail shaker with ice.
  2. Fill the rest of the shaker with ice and secure the lid.
  3. Shake vigorously for 10-15 seconds.
  4. Strain the punch into an ice-filled glass.
    rum punch being poured into a class with ice.
  5. Garnish with some pineapple chunks, cherries, and orange slices, and freshly grated nutmeg if desired, and enjoy!

Chef Tip

When it comes to making the perfect Jamaican Rum Punch, there are a few tips to keep in mind. 

  • First, make sure to use high-quality ingredients such as freshly squeezed lime juice and ripe fruit.
  • Second, consider using a combination of light and dark rums to balance out the flavors.
  • Third, chill all ingredients, including the glasses, before mixing to ensure a refreshing end result.
  • Fourth, be careful not to overdo it on the sweetness or sourness - a good balance is key.

Finally, feel free to get creative with garnishes such as pineapple wedges or sprigs of mint.

Ingredients

  • 2 Ounces (56 ⅔ g) pineapple juice
  • 1.25 Ounces (35 3/7 g) white rum
  • 1.25 Ounces (35 3/7 g) Dark Rum
  • 1 Ounce (28 ⅓ g) orange juice
  • ¼ Ounces (7 g) fresh lime juice
  • ¼ Ounces (7 g) Grenadine
  • Ice
InstacartGet Recipe Ingredients

Instructions 

  1. Measure out your ingredients and add them all into a drink shaker in any order.
    2 Ounces (56 ⅔ g) pineapple juice, 1.25 Ounces (35 3/7 g) white rum, 1.25 Ounces (35 3/7 g) Dark Rum, 1 Ounce (28 ⅓ g) orange juice, ¼ Ounces (7 g) fresh lime juice, ¼ Ounces (7 g) Grenadine
  2. Fill the shaker with ice and secure the lid.
    Ice
  3. Shake vigorously for 10-15 seconds.
  4. Strain the punch into an ice filled glass.
  5. Garnish with some pineapple chunks, cherries, and orange slices, if desired, and enjoy!
